'use strict';
const common = require('../common');
const assert = require('assert');
const path = require('path');
if (!common.isWindows) {
common.skip('Windows only');
}
const normalizeDeviceNameTests = [
// UNC paths: \\server\share\... is a Windows UNC path, where 'server' is the network server name and 'share'
// is the shared folder. These are used for network file access and are subject to reserved device name
// checks after the share.
{ input: '\\\\server\\share\\COM1:', expected: '\\\\server\\share\\COM1:' },
{ input: '\\\\server\\share\\PRN:', expected: '\\\\server\\share\\PRN:' },
{ input: '\\\\server\\share\\AUX:', expected: '\\\\server\\share\\AUX:' },
{ input: '\\\\server\\share\\LPT1:', expected: '\\\\server\\share\\LPT1:' },
{ input: '\\\\server\\share\\COM1:\\foo\\bar', expected: '\\\\server\\share\\COM1:\\foo\\bar' },
{ input: '\\\\server\\share\\path\\COM1:', expected: '\\\\server\\share\\path\\COM1:' },
